Just dropped a new Table Talk with Bruss Hamilton (aka “The Gentleman Barbarian”) and I’m pumped I got to sit down with him. Bruss, thanks again for making the trip out and going all-in on the conversation.
We covered a ton that’ll apply to anyone chasing size, strength, and performance:
* GOMAD (gallon of milk a day) — why he started it, how he made it work, and the real-world “travel day” side of it.
* Nutrition for mass without overcomplicating it (and why lactose-free/high-protein milk was a game changer for him)
* Strongman training that actually carries over — including why the wide-stance box squat (Westside style) lit up his yoke, deadlift, and stones
* How his training weeks were structured: event work + weight room work, posterior chain focus, and pressing built for overhead
* The mindset piece: doing what’s required when it’s not comfortable, and his line that stuck with me—“the greatest lie ever told is that it’s not that simple.”
